U.S. SPRINGFIELD MODEL 1888 RAMROD BAYONET SINGLE
SHOT MILITARY RIFLE. Cal. 45-70. S# 514068. Bbl. 32 5/8". Buffington ladder rear sight graduated to 1400 yds. & marked on upper right corner of ladder "R". Blade front sight. These rifles were the first to be equipped w/ a ramrod bayonet which may be used as a cleaning rod. Low arch breech block marked "US MODEL 1884" . Flush lockplate marked w/ eagle "US SPRINGFIELD". 3 click tumbler. One piece trigger guard. Correct 35 1/2" ramrod bayonet is present. Walnut stock marked w/ encircled script "P" proof under grip plus 3 Ls on right side of buttstock. Trap buttplate.
